Bulls Say, Bears Say
Bulls Say
Strong Cash GenerationRobust operating and free cash flow provide substantial internal funding for dividends, buybacks, strategic investment, and balance-sheet needs. FCF tracking net income closely also supports earnings quality, reducing reliance on external financing to sustain shareholder returns.
Diversified Growth PlatformsGrowth across managed assets, private markets, and international pensions broadens Principal’s earnings base beyond any single product or geography. This diversification can support durable fee growth and strengthen competitive positioning as retirement demand and alternative investments expand.
Improving Underwriting And Capital StrengthBetter specialty-benefits underwriting indicates stronger risk pricing and operating execution, while substantial excess capital supports resilience and strategic flexibility. Together, these factors improve the company’s capacity to absorb volatility, invest in growth, and maintain capital returns.
Bears Say
Investment-management OutflowsLarge outflows can reduce fee-bearing assets and pressure investment-management revenue, particularly when concentrated strategies represent a meaningful source of client relationships. Persistent flow weakness could also weaken scale benefits and require additional spending to rebuild performance and distribution momentum.
Uneven Earnings DurabilityThe pronounced multi-year swings make recent margin and earnings improvements less certain as a durable baseline. Uneven performance can complicate capital planning, reduce confidence in recurring earnings power, and leave results more dependent on cycle conditions than on steady operating expansion.
Market-sensitive Asset BasePrincipal’s asset-management economics remain exposed to market levels, currency movements, and performance across several risk-sensitive asset classes. Adverse conditions can lower AUM and fee revenue even without client withdrawals, making earnings and capital-generation trends less predictable.

Company Description
Principal Financial
Principal Financial Group, Inc. engages in the investment management offering business. It offers financial products and services to businesses, individuals, and institutional clients. It operates its business through the following segments: Retirement and Income Solutions, Principal Asset Management, and Benefits and Protection. The Retirement and Income Solutions Segment offers a comprehensive portfolio of products and services for retirement savings along with select products for retirement income. The Principal Asset Management segment provides global investment solutions to institutional, retirement, retail and high net worth investors in the U.S. and select emerging markets. The Benefits and Protection segment includes selling individual life insurance products. The company was founded by Edward A. Temple in 1879 and is headquartered in Des Moines, IA.

Earnings Call Sentiment|Positive
The call highlighted robust operating performance across multiple businesses — double-digit EPS growth, margin expansion (200 bps), improved ROE, strong underwriting in Benefits & Protection, AUM growth, and disciplined capital returns (raised dividend, large buybacks). These positives were tempered by significant Investment Management net outflows (~$11 billion) driven by an unusual market environment concentrated in a few U.S. active equity strategies, some fee-rate and performance-metric pressure, and elevated corporate investments/severance. Management maintained guidance, emphasized portfolio actions (Beam acquisition, Hong Kong transition, Chile sale) and a strong capital position, indicating confidence in navigating the near-term fund flow challenges.View all PFG earnings summariesPFG Revenue Breakdown
